Side-by-Side Nutrition Table

NutrientSkim MilkHamburgerDifference
Calories34kcal215kcal-181.0kcal
Protein3.4g17g-13.6g
Carbohydrates5g16g-11.0g
Fat0.1g9g-8.9g
Fiber0g0g0.0g
Sugar5g3g+2.0g
Sodium42mg404mg-362.0mg

Skim Milk vs Hamburger: Nutritional Analysis

Hamburger is more calorie-dense at 215 calories per 100g compared to 34 for Skim Milk, a difference of 181 calories. On the protein front, Hamburger delivers more with 17g per 100g versus 3.4g, which matters for muscle maintenance, satiety, and overall metabolic health. These differences become meaningful when you consider how each food fits into your daily dietary pattern rather than looking at any single nutrient in isolation.

Macronutrient Breakdown

The macronutrient profiles of Skim Milk and Hamburger tell different nutritional stories. Skim Milk provides 5g of carbohydrates, 0.1g of fat, and 0g of fiber per 100g, while Hamburger contains 16g carbs, 9g fat, and 0g fiber. Sugar content also differs: Skim Milk contains 5g while Hamburger has 3g per 100g. Lower sugar options are generally preferable for blood sugar management and dental health.
